Ask yourself all of the following questions before you even consider submitting your essay for grading. if your answer to even one of these questions is no, then you still have some work to do. does my introduction attempt to “hook” the reader? does my essay have a clear and specific thesis statement? does my essay accurately tell my story? does my essay indicate why i’m telling my story? have i described only my own experiences? have i used the first-person point of view (the pronoun “i”) throughout the essay? have i clearly indicated where paragraphs begin and end? does each of my paragraphs support my thesis statement? does my conclusion summarize and give closure to my essay? have i effectively proofread my essay? have i met the length requirement? is my essay formatted according to the instructions?
